If you are feeling addicted to masturbation ,Then follow these tips- 1) Try to stay busy doing activities that engage you in other ways besides masturbation by doing things like writing, painting, drawing, playing a musical instrument, or playing sports. 2) If you masturbate in the middle of the night, get out of bed and do some exercise to deflect your mind away from masturbation. 3) Sleep with an extra layer of pajamas in order to make it more difficult to masturbate. 4) If you find yourself masturbating out of loneliness, try to stay social 5) If you find you masturbate to pornography on the computer, you should stay off your computer. 6) Watch funny television shows that will keep your mind off of something like masturbation 7) Having some sort of company by getting a dog or cat can help you have a buddy to hang around with instead of thinking about masturbation 8) Whenever you get the urge to masturbate, go to the restroom and urinate. 9) Practice Yoga Regards

Dear lybrate user. Many people think that they are ADDICTED to masturbation / sex, where as they are actually just used to masturbate / have sex regularly and can?t quit easily. Addiction is problematic and being used to is not, though there is only a thin line separating both. Masturbation / sex is not harmful as long as it is not an addiction. We need to determine if you are addicted or just used to. Sex thoughts, Sex addiction, masturbation addiction, porn films addiction etc comes under behavior addiction. Behavioral addiction is a form of addiction that involves a compulsion to engage in a rewarding non-drug-related behavior ? sometimes called a natural reward ? despite any negative consequences to the person's physical, mental, social or financial well-being. Behavior addiction needs to be curbed or controlled using your own self will power. Diverting your mind and body away from the circumstances which compels you for the addictive habit, with the help of physical exercises, games, entertainment etc can help you. Never sleep alone. Be always with your family even at night etc are some other tips. Willpower is the key always. Behavioral therapy also works well. Take care.
